please provide the name of the plant you are pruning. also what is the best time of year to do this kind of pruning? thank you.
@TonyDavisSaxophone
4 жыл бұрын
Sorry Donna, I only know it's a type of cypress tree, but don't know which one. I've pruned it three times now and stick with the timings for my box hedging, which is spring and late summer. The last pruning made them look great as I stripped the branches from just behind the pompom right back to the trunk. This has given them real definition and moved them more towards 'cloud' and away from 'pom pom'. Best of luck with your own tree!
